## How It Works
|
|
|
|
### Timeout Flow
|
|
|
|
1. User sends message → `addSentMessage()` called with `sending` status
|
|
2. BLE service sends message → receives `RESP_CODE_SENT` (code 6)
|
|
3. `markMessageSent()` called with ACK tag and timeout value
|
|
4. Timer started for specified timeout (e.g., 30000ms)
|
|
5. Two possible outcomes:
|
|
- **Success**: `PUSH_CODE_SEND_CONFIRMED` (0x82) arrives → `markMessageDelivered()` cancels timer → message marked `delivered`
|
|
- **Timeout**: Timer expires → message automatically marked `failed`
|
|
|
|
### Retry Flow
|
|
|
|
1. Message times out or fails → UI shows red "Failed" status with orange "Retry" button
|
|
2. User taps "Retry" button
|
|
3. Check attempt number (must be < 3, since protocol supports 0-3 = 4 total attempts)
|
|
4. Create new message with:
|
|
- New message ID: `{original_id}_retry_{attempt}`
|
|
- Status: `sending`
|
|
- Attempt number: `currentAttempt + 1`
|
|
5. Send message with new attempt number via BLE
|
|
6. New timeout timer started automatically
|
|
7. Process repeats until delivered or max attempts reached
|
|
|
|
## Protocol Compliance
|
|
|
|
All implementations follow the MeshCore BLE Companion Radio protocol:
|
|
|
|
- **Timeout values**: Use `suggestedTimeoutMs` from `RESP_CODE_SENT` (code 6)
|
|
- **Attempt numbers**: Range 0-3 (4 total attempts) as specified in protocol
|
|
- **Message tracking**: Use expected ACK tag from `RESP_CODE_SENT` to match with `PUSH_CODE_SEND_CONFIRMED` (0x82)
|
|
- **Delivery confirmation**: Round-trip time (RTT) stored from delivery confirmation

## Known Limitations
|
|
|
|
1. **Direct Message Retry**: Not yet implemented
|
|
- Retry button works only for channel messages
|
|
- Direct message retry would require looking up contact's full public key
|
|
- Shows "Direct message retry not yet implemented" message
|
|
|
|
2. **Automatic Retry**: Not implemented
|
|
- User must manually tap "Retry" button
|
|
- Future enhancement could add automatic retry with exponential backoff
|
|
|
|
3. **Retry Deduplication**: Messages show as separate entries
|
|
- Each retry creates a new message in the history
|
|
- Future enhancement could group retries under original message
